CRTC pin CUDISP is not connected to the Gate Array, so it has no effect on a barebone CPC or Plus machine.
However, this signal is present on provided to the expansion port. And it is used by the [[PlayCity]] and [[Play2CPC]] expansions.

=== Interlace and Skew (R8) ===
*Bits 7..6 define the skew (delay) of the CUDISP signal (00 = Non-skew ; 01 = One-character skew ; 10 = Two-character skew ; 11 = Non-output).
*Bits 5..4 define the skew (delay) of the DISPTMG signal (00 = Non-skew ; 01 = One-character skew ; 10 = Two-character skew ; 11 = Non-output).
*Bits 1..0 define the interlace mode (00 = No Interlace; 01 = Interlace Sync; 10 = No Interlace; 11 = Interlace Sync and Video).
